How much does a Counselor make in Charleston, SC?

The average salary for a Counselor is $138,186 per year in Charleston, SC.

If you are considering a career as a counselor in Charleston, SC, understanding the salary range can help you make informed decisions. On average, a counselor in this area earns around $138,186 per year. This figure represents the midpoint of the salary spectrum, where half of counselors earn more and half earn less.

Here are some details about the salary distribution:

  • 25% of counselors earn less than $90,591 per year.
  • 50% of counselors earn between $90,591 and $146,773 per year.
  • 75% of counselors earn less than $160,818 per year.
  • The top earners, around 10%, make over $188,909 per year.
